Hamsters are known to be among the cutest pets that anyone can buy. I remember that as a child, I always wanted to have a hamster. I first learned about them when I was a child at summer camp.

There was a hamster in the corner of the room and, without a doubt, he was the star of the show. It seemed like everyone wanted to spend time with the hamster.

They can often be found stuffing their faces with food, hoarding it in their cheeks. At the same time, there are also some situations in which hamsters aren’t actually eating food.

They actually eat their babies. I remember that when I first found out about this, I was horrified! Why would a hamster eat its babies? There are a few reasons to note.

Emotions Drive the Hamster’s Behavior

Hamsters usually eat their babies out of some sort of emotional response. This could be a scent, stress, fear, or even hunger.

These are among the most common reasons why hamsters end up eating their babies; however, to truly understand why a hamster would engage in this behavior, it is important to dive a little bit deeper.

There Are Numerous Reasons Why a Hamster Might Eat its Babies

There are a lot of reasons why a hamster might eat her own babies. Even though this seems horrifying to many people, particularly children, this can be normal behavior for hamsters.

As a child, it took me forever to get this point through my thick skull. There are several important points that everyone should keep in mind when trying to figure out how and why a hamster might eat its own young.

The Normal Nesting Behavior of Hamsters

Before diving into why hamsters eat their babies, it is important to explore the normal nesting behavior of hamsters. Nesting is usually performed by female hamsters, given that they carry the babies.

A female hamster is usually going to start the process of preparing a nest when she knows she is pregnant. She is anticipating the arrival of her young at once and make sure they have a safe place to live. This is a normal parental response.

It is important to note that I female hamster is only going to be pregnant for around three weeks. Furthermore, up to 20 babies can actually show up overnight in the nest of a female hamster.

I remember that there was a time when I did not realize that one of the female hamsters at my daycare was pregnant. I was shocked to come in the next day to see close to two dozen small babies sitting in the nest of the hamster.

That was a shock to all of us, including the teachers. They didn’t know what to do!

Usually, female hamsters are going to use some sort of soft material to make sure there is a comfortable area for her offspring to hang out.

For example, female hamsters will commonly use tissues, shredded paper, paper towels, and even the substrate of the cage. In some situations, food might even be kept in or around the nest itself.

The Normal Diet of a Hamster

Next, it is also important to explore what hamsters will typically eat. Similar to other animals, hamsters are going to eat more when they are pregnant.

They are also going to eat more if they are nursing. Otherwise, a hamster’s diet is going to remain the same. For example, hamsters are going to eat pellets, fruit, vegetables, and seeds.

While pregnant and while nursing, hamsters are simply going to eat more of these items. Even though it is fine to provide treats from time to time, fresh water should always be available.

This is going to be critical for making sure that a hamster is healthy, regardless of whether or not she gets pregnant.

Reviewing the Most Common Reasons Why a Hamster Might Eat its Babies

Now, let’s take a closer look at some of the most common reasons why a hamster might eat his or her own babies. Most hamsters are going to take time to prepare for normal birth.

They are going to go to the nesting process we discussed above. They are also going to eat more food than usual, similar to other animals. As long as an animal has time to prepare for the birth of his or her own babies, it might be seeing shocking for a hamster to kill and eat it’s own young.

So, why is this case? There are a few important points to know.

They include:

  • A Hamster Is Feeling a Tremendous Amount of Stress: Anyone who grew up with siblings or as had a baby will know that the arrival of a new life can be an incredibly beautiful but also stressful process. Similar to other animals, a hamster might also feel stress. There is a lot that a hamster has to do during the pregnancy, birthing process, nursing process, and rearing process. This stress is felt by everyone, including hamsters. If a hamster is feeling excessive stress, then it may want to destroy the source of this stress. As a result, they decide to eat their babies. This is far more likely to occur in younger hamsters or if the mom is being disturbed throughout the day. Therefore, to prevent this from happening, give a female hamster plenty of space to take care of her babies. Do everything possible to manage her stress.
  • A Hamster Is Afraid: It is also a normal response for hamsters to want to take care of their young. Any mother or father can relate to this. Hamsters are certainly no exception. Therefore, when hamsters are afraid, this emotion can result in a hamster killing its own children. Other pets, loud noises, and other things that might be seen as intimidating could cause the protective response of a mother hamster to go into overdrive. A mother hamster may end up killing its babies to spare them from whatever threat is present. 
  • A Hamster Smells Something Unusual: A mother hamster spends a tremendous amount of time caring for her babies. Therefore, the mother hamster also gets used to the scent that is left on each of her babies. These scents are important for helping mothers recognize their own young. If there is a new scent found on one of the babies, then the mother might become confused. For example, if humans touch the babies, then there might be a human scent on the babies. Therefore, the mother hamster might no longer believe that that baby belongs to her. Then, the mother might interpret that baby as an impostor and kill it. In this manner, it is incredibly important for everyone to avoid touching hamster babies. Let the mother hamster do what she does best.
  • A Hamster Is Hungry: Finally, one of the most important reasons why a mother hamster might eat her own babies is that there is a lack of food. Animals that are pregnant or nursing are going to be consuming more energy than usual. As a result, a mother hamster is going to require more calories to keep up. Therefore, if there is not enough food in the cage, then the mother hamster is going on the hunt to find more food. This is where a mother hamster may decide to eat one of her own babies. If a mother hamster is afraid that she is not going to be able to provide enough food for her own babies, then she will start to kill them. 

These are a few of the most common reasons why a mother hamster might kill her own babies.

Preventing Infanticide in the Hamster World

Of course, we do not want mother hamsters to kill their own babies. Therefore, it is important to take a look at some of the ways that people can prevent hamsters from killing their own babies. 

First, it is important to make sure that everything is calm and quiet. Hamsters need plenty of space in order to nest and care for their young.

Therefore, pets and children should be kept out of the room where the hamster lives. Try to keep the volume down to keep from disturbing the hamster. In some cases, it might even be a good idea to cover the cage to hide any threats from the hamster.

Next, it is important to check on the babies on a regular basis to make sure they aren’t being killed. It is also important not to touch them. Looking at them is fine.

At the same time, it is important to leave them alone. Never leave a human scent on the babies because the mother hamster will eat them. 

Finally, also make sure the mother hamster has plenty of food. Do not let the mother hamster go hungry. If she gets hungry, she may end up eating the babies.